Tallahassee Gold IRA Guide 2026

Tallahassee is Florida’s capital and a government-and-university town to its core: the State of Florida is the dominant employer, Florida State University and Florida A&M add tens of thousands of faculty and staff, and Tallahassee Memorial HealthCare anchors the region’s medical workforce. That mix makes the city unusual in one specific way — an outsized share of its retirement savers hold Florida Retirement System balances, DROP lump sums, and university optional-retirement-plan accounts, all of which can become rollover-eligible money. Florida sweetens the math: no state income tax on IRA distributions or Roth conversions, no estate tax, and no inheritance tax. Gold IRA Rules in Florida

A Gold IRA is a self-directed individual retirement account that holds IRS-approved physical precious metals. The governing rules are federal: gold must be at least .995 fine, silver .999, platinum and palladium .9995, all from approved mints or refiners — American Eagles and Canadian Maple Leafs are the most common choices.

Three rules carry the most weight. Metals must be held by an IRS-approved custodian at an approved depository; storing IRA metals at home is treated as a distribution. Contribution limits match any IRA — $7,000 for 2026, $8,000 at 50-plus — though most Tallahassee accounts are funded by rolling over an FRS Investment Plan balance, DROP payout, 403(b), 457(b), or old 401(k). And the standard age-59½ early-withdrawal rules and RMD timelines apply to a traditional Gold IRA exactly as they do to any traditional account.

Why Tallahassee Residents Are Adding Gold to Their IRAs

The capital’s retirement landscape runs through the Florida Retirement System. State agency employees, Leon County Schools staff, and most local-government workers are FRS members, split between the Pension Plan (a defined benefit that pays monthly and is not rollover-eligible while active) and the Investment Plan (a defined-contribution account that is fully rollover-eligible after termination). DROP participants — the Deferred Retirement Option Program — exit with lump sums that frequently reach six figures, and a DROP payout rolled directly to an IRA avoids immediate taxation. That single mechanism puts more rollover-eligible money in motion in Tallahassee than in most cities its size.

The universities add another layer: Florida State University and Florida A&M faculty and administrators can elect the State University System Optional Retirement Program — a defined-contribution plan through providers like TIAA that is rollover-eligible at separation — alongside voluntary 403(b) and 457(b) accounts. Tallahassee Memorial HealthCare and HCA Florida Capital Hospital staff carry 403(b) balances, and the City of Tallahassee, which runs its own utilities, maintains a municipal pension and 457(b) deferred-comp plan. How to Roll Over Your Florida Retirement Account to Gold

Fund the account with a direct trustee-to-trustee transfer whenever possible: the money moves custodian to custodian, nothing is withheld, nothing is taxable, and the once-per-year indirect-rollover limit is not touched. The 60-day indirect route forces 20% withholding on employer-plan money and becomes fully taxable if the deadline slips.

Tallahassee specifics: FRS Investment Plan balances are rollover-eligible after termination of employment — the plan’s administrator processes direct rollovers to a self-directed IRA routinely. FRS Pension Plan benefits are monthly annuity payments and cannot be rolled over, but DROP accumulations can and usually should be moved by direct rollover to avoid the mandatory withholding. ORP and 403(b) balances move at separation; 457(b) deferred-comp accounts also move at separation and carry no early-withdrawal penalty of their own — useful for state workers retiring before 59½.

Florida Gold IRA Tax Implications

Florida levies no state income tax, so traditional Gold IRA distributions face only federal tax — and Roth conversions executed as a Florida resident incur zero state toll, which is why retirees who relocate from higher-tax states often sequence conversions after establishing Florida residency. There is no Florida estate tax and no inheritance tax, so IRA balances pass to beneficiaries without state-level estate exposure. Social Security is untaxed. On the purchase side, Florida exempts U.S. legal-tender coins outright and exempts gold, silver, and platinum bullion when a single transaction exceeds $500. Metals bought inside an IRA are purchased through the custodian-depository channel in any case. One planning note that applies statewide: with no state tax lever to manage, Tallahassee savers’ decisions reduce to federal bracket management — timing distributions and conversions around other income, IRMAA thresholds, and RMD start dates.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I store my Gold IRA metals at home in Tallahassee?

No. IRS rules require Gold IRA metals to be held by an approved custodian at an approved depository. Home storage is treated as a distribution and can trigger taxes and penalties.

Can I roll my FRS balance into a Gold IRA?

FRS Investment Plan balances are rollover-eligible after you terminate employment, and DROP lump sums can be directly rolled to an IRA to avoid immediate withholding. FRS Pension Plan monthly benefits cannot be rolled over.

Does Florida tax Gold IRA distributions?

No. Florida has no state income tax, so traditional Gold IRA distributions face only federal tax, and Roth conversions carry no state cost for Florida residents.

Is there sales tax on gold in Florida?

U.S. legal-tender coins are exempt, and gold, silver, and platinum bullion is exempt when a single transaction exceeds $500. IRA purchases run through the custodian-depository channel in any case.

Does Florida have an estate or inheritance tax?

No. Florida has neither, so Gold IRA balances pass to beneficiaries without state-level estate exposure.

Where are my metals stored if I live in Tallahassee?

At an IRS-approved depository — typically the Delaware Depository in Wilmington, Delaware, or International Depository Services in Texas. Florida has no approved precious-metals depository.
